本文目录导读:
如何使用谷歌框架进行自动下载软件?
在数字时代,获取和管理软件已经成为日常生活中不可或缺的一部分,无论是企业级应用还是个人工具,自动化下载过程可以极大地提高效率,本文将介绍如何利用谷歌框架进行自动下载软件,并提供详细的步骤指南。
目录导读:
- 简介
- 所需软件
- 安装谷歌框架
- 设置自动化下载脚本
- 运行脚本并监控进度
- 注意事项与优化建议
简介
自动化软件下载不仅简化了繁琐的手动操作,还大大节省了时间,随着技术的发展,越来越多的软件提供了API(应用程序编程接口)来支持自动化功能,而谷歌框架作为其中一种流行的解决方案,为开发者提供了强大的技术支持。
所需软件
在开始之前,请确保你的电脑上已经安装了以下必备软件:
- Python(推荐版本为Python 3.x)
- Git(用于代码管理和版本控制)
如果你需要更高级的功能,还可以考虑安装一些额外的库,如requests
、BeautifulSoup
等,这些库可以帮助你更好地处理网页内容和数据抓取。
安装谷歌框架
使用pip安装
打开命令行或终端,进入你的项目目录,然后运行以下命令来安装谷歌框架所需的库:
pip install requests beautifulsoup4 selenium
或者手动下载源码包
如果想要手动下载源码包,可以从官方网站(https://github.com/googleapis/python-cloudfunctions) 下载最新版本的代码,并将其解压到本地。
设置自动化下载脚本
创建新文件夹
在你的项目中创建一个新的文件夹,命名为“google_framework”或类似的名称,以方便后续操作。
初始化虚拟环境
在该文件夹内创建一个新的虚拟环境:
python -m venv google_env source google_env/bin/activate # 在Windows系统中使用 `.\google_env\Scripts\activate`
编写Python脚本
在“google_env”文件夹下,创建一个名为“download.py”的新文件,并编写如下代码:
import os from bs4 import BeautifulSoup import requests def download_software(url): response = requests.get(url) if response.status_code == 200: soup = BeautifulSoup(response.text, 'html.parser') for link in soup.find_all('a', href=True): file_url = link['href'] file_name = os.path.basename(file_url) with open(file_name, 'wb') as f: f.write(requests.get(file_url).content) if __name__ == "__main__": url = input("请输入你要下载的软件URL: ") download_software(url)
这个脚本通过BeautifulSoup解析HTML页面,找到所有包含下载链接的元素,并逐个下载它们,你可以根据实际需求调整代码逻辑。
运行脚本并监控进度
修改脚本中的输入提示
修改上述代码中的input()
函数,使其能够接收用户输入的软件URL。
url = input("请输入你要下载的软件URL: ") download_software(url)
运行脚本
在命令行或终端中,导航到“google_env”文件夹并运行脚本:
python download.py
监控下载进度
为了实时查看下载进度,可以使用tail
命令结合grep
命令。
tail -f /var/log/syslog | grep "Downloaded"
这将显示所有有关下载任务的信息,包括已下载的文件大小等详细信息。
注意事项与优化建议
- 安全性:避免从不可信的来源下载软件,以防恶意软件。
- 网络稳定性:保持稳定的网络连接,特别是在下载大文件时。
- 性能优化:尽量减少不必要的请求次数,提高整体下载速度。
- 日志记录:启用脚本的日志记录功能,以便追踪下载过程中可能出现的问题。
本文链接:https://sobatac.com/google/77355.html 转载需授权!